Core Mechanisms: How It Works

A toe fracture occurs when external force exceeds the bone’s structural integrity. The most common types include: - **Traumatic fractures**: Caused by sudden impact (e.g., dropping a heavy object on your foot). - **Stress fractures**: Micro-cracks from repetitive pressure (e.g., long-distance running). - **Avulsion fractures**: A tendon or ligament pulls a bone fragment away (common in the big toe). The body’s immediate response is inflammation: blood vessels rupture, swelling occurs, and nerve endings send pain signals. Unlike a sprain, where ligament damage is primary, a fracture disrupts the bone’s continuity. This disruption can lead to: 1. **Localized pain** at the fracture site (not just general soreness). 2. **Swelling** that peaks within 48 hours (unlike sprains, which swell faster but subside quicker). 3. **Bruising** that may appear delayed (24–48 hours post-injury) due to blood pooling under the skin. The key distinction lies in the **mechanism of injury**. A sprain results from twisting or overstretching ligaments, while a fracture requires direct force or repetitive stress. Comparative Analysis

Not all toe injuries are created equal. Below is a side-by-side comparison of common foot trauma:
Symptom Toe Fracture Toe Sprain
Pain Location Localized to the bone (e.g., tip of the toe or joint). Generalized around the joint or ligament.
Swelling Timeline Peaks at 48–72 hours; may feel "hard" to the touch. Swells rapidly (within hours) but reduces in 3–5 days.
Bruising Appears 24–48 hours later; often dark purple/black. May appear but fades faster (red/yellow within days).
Functionality Pain worsens with movement; may feel "unstable" when touched. Pain improves with rest; no joint instability.
*Note: Stress fractures may not show immediate swelling but cause persistent pain during activity.*

Comprehensive FAQs

Q: Can you walk on a fractured toe?

A: Walking on a fractured toe is possible, but it’s not advisable. The force of each step can worsen the fracture, delay healing, and increase the risk of malunion. If you must walk, use a stiff-soled shoe or boot to minimize movement. Avoid high-impact activities like running or jumping.

Q: How long does it take for a fractured toe to heal?

A: Most toe fractures heal in 4–6 weeks with proper care (rest, ice, and immobilization). Stress fractures may take 6–8 weeks, while severe breaks (requiring surgery) can take 2–3 months. Follow-up X-rays are often needed to confirm healing.

Q: What does a fractured toe look like?

A: A fractured toe may appear swollen, bruised (often dark purple/black), and slightly deformed (e.g., bent at an unnatural angle). Unlike a sprain, the pain is usually localized to the bone, and the toe may feel "hard" to the touch due to swelling.

Q: Should I see a doctor if I think my toe is fractured?

A: Yes, especially if you notice deformity, can’t put weight on the toe, or the pain is severe. A doctor can confirm the diagnosis with an X-ray and recommend treatment (e.g., buddy taping, boot, or surgery for displaced fractures). Early evaluation prevents complications.

Q: Can a fractured toe heal on its own?

A: Minor fractures (like stable hairline breaks) can heal with conservative treatment (rest, ice, and a stiff-soled shoe). However, displaced fractures or those involving joints often require medical intervention to align properly. Never rely on "waiting it out" if symptoms worsen.

Q: What’s the difference between a broken toe and a sprained toe?

A: A broken toe involves a crack or break in the bone, while a sprained toe means stretched or torn ligaments. Key differences: fractures cause localized bone pain and may deform the toe; sprains result in joint swelling and pain that improves with rest. An X-ray is the only definitive way to tell.

Q: How can I prevent a toe fracture?

A: Wear supportive shoes (especially for high-impact activities), stretch before exercise, and avoid walking barefoot in hazardous areas. For athletes, gradual training and proper footwear can reduce stress fracture risk. If you have a history of fractures, consider custom orthotics.

Q: Can a fractured toe cause long-term problems?

A: Yes. Untreated fractures can lead to malunion (improper healing), arthritis, or chronic instability. In rare cases, an infected fracture may require amputation. Early treatment minimizes these risks and ensures a full recovery.

Q: What’s the best way to immobilize a fractured toe?

A: The "buddy taping" method is effective: tape the fractured toe to an adjacent healthy toe (e.g., the second toe to the third) using athletic tape or a commercial splint. Avoid taping too tightly to prevent circulation issues. Use a stiff-soled shoe for additional support.

Q: When should I worry about an open fracture?

A: An open fracture (where the bone breaks the skin) is a medical emergency. It increases infection risk and may require surgery to clean the wound and realign the bone. Seek immediate care if you see bone protruding or a deep laceration near the fracture site.
